Inference in the Pareto distribution based on progressive Type II censoring with random removals
Shuo-Jye Wu and
Chun-Tao Chang
Journal of Applied Statistics, 2003, vol. 30, issue 2, 163-172
Abstract:
This study considers the estimation problem for the Pareto distribution based on progressive Type II censoring with random removals. The number of units removed at each failure time has a discrete uniform distribution. We are going to use the maximum likelihood method to obtain the estimator of parameter. The expectation and variance of the maximum likelihood estimator will be derived. The expected time required to complete such an experiment will be computed. Some numerical results of expected test times are carried out for this type of progressive censoring and other sampling schemes.
